26th February 2009

ASX ANNOUNCEMENT

ATG signs distribution agreement with German automotive group

Leading Australian clean automotive technology company Automotive Technology Group (ATG) (ASX: ATJ) is pleased to announce that it has signed a distribution agreement with German automotive group, IAP Project Management GmbH (IAP) for the distribution of ATG’s Sprintex® supercharger products in Europe.

The agreement will give IAP the rights to import, distribute and sell ATG’s patented low emissions, high fuel efficiency Sprintex® branded supercharger products throughout Europe.

Under the terms of the agreement ATG and IAP have agreed to a sales target for Sprintex® branded superchargers in calendar year 2009 of €500,000.

Sales targets for 2010 and 2011 calendar years will be mutually agreed by both parties. The agreement is for a period of three years.

The goal of ATG and IAP, via the successful agreement between the two companies, is to position IAP’s engine systems powered by ATG Sprintex® superchargers (or compressors) as a household name in the European tuning market.

Both parties have agreed to collaborate in the further development of supercharger systems, based on ATG’s patented Sprintex® superchargers and supercharger products. Both parties will also implement and participate in joint marketing programs to help ensure the success of the agreement.

The agreement refers only to aftermarket product, and ATG reserves all rights to any agreement with Original Equipment Manufacturers (motor vehicle manufacturers) for the supply of its supercharger products.

About Automotive Technology Group

Automotive Technology Group Limited (ATG) listed on the ASX in May 2008.

ATG is the designer and manufacturer of the patented low emissions, high fuel efficiency Sprintex® supercharger product range. The Company’s vision is to be a leading developer and manufacturer of innovative green automotive technologies to the world market, in particular in the manufacturer of superchargers.

ATG also manufactures and supplies Vee Two specialist and performance parts for all Ducati and certain models of Harley-Davidson motorcycles.

The Company operates from a specialist research and development facility in Perth, Western Australia.

About IAP Project Management GmbH

After more than 15 years international experience as engineer and managing director in the OEM (Original Equipment Manufacturers) power train supply business employing more than 2,500 people in three manufacturing plants, Mr. Joerg Fiedler founded the IAP Project Management GmbH in 2000, with the goal of engineering and manufacturing automotive systems related components, aimed at the European OEM market. Major customers of IAP in the beginning were Volkswagen AG and MAHLE GmbH.

In 2001, Mr. Fiedler expanded his project management business to engineering and manufacturing by establishing the IAP Technology GmbH as a green field plant in Saxony/Germany, to develop and manufacture turbochargers for the premium end of the automotive market.

End of 2006 after a very successful buildup Mr. Fiedler sold his majority shares of IAP Technology GmbH to Voith Turbo to enable the business to grow and for Voith Turbo to become a leading player in the OEM turbocharger industry.

Today Mr. Fiedler is shareholder in a group of developing and prototyping companies acting in the high end automotive and motor sports business, using latest materials and technique in prototyping and manufacturing technology.
